  • Fire and the Forest Community Guided Hike – California State Parks Week

    Calaveras Big Trees 1170 East Highway 4, Arnold, CA, United States

    Meet at the Big Stump to explore the role of prescribed fire in the forest community. You will have the opportunity to look at areas that have been treated with fire prescription and compare them to untreated forest. This walk will include hike with elevation change.   • Creek Critters is Back!!

    Creek Critters is Back!!

    This is Creek Critters Every Tuesday and Saturday at 1pm throughout the summer, dozens of excited children and their parents gather for Creek Critters. Creek Critters is a time for exploring Beaver Creek, looking for aquatic insects.
